Ferry Travel
The Interislander runs a ferry service between Wellington and Picton; the Interislander boats take three hours, and fares vary by time of year and range NZ$55-$75 one-way per person; for a car and driver, fares are NZ$165-$255. You can book up to six months in advance. A free bus leaves Platform 9 at the Wellington Railway Station for the ferry terminal 40 minutes before sailings. Bluebridge Cook Strait Ferry vessels, Santa Regina andThe Straitsman, sail up to four times per day between Wellington and Picton. Fares are NZ$55 one-way per person, NZ$185 for a driver with car up to 20 feet long. Most car-rental agencies offer North Island-South Island transfer programs.
